GR Silver Provides 2026 Guidance Including Drilling and Project Advancement Plans

GR Silver Capitalizes on $60 Silver to Pivot from Exploration to Production Testing at Plomosas

Executive Summary

The most recent news release (January 15, 2026) provides comprehensive corporate guidance for the 2026 fiscal year. Following a massive $20-million financing in late 2025, the company has declared itself "fully funded" and "debt-free." The primary objectives for 2026 include a 20,000-metre drilling program, the advancement of a Bulk Sampling Test Mining (BSTM) program, and the installation of a pilot plant at the Plomosas Mine. Strategic priorities also include a Preliminary Economic Assessment (PEA) planned for the second half of 2026 and a significant resource update. This guidance follows a series of high-grade drilling successes in 2025, specifically at the San Marcial SE discovery area.

Material Impact

The impact of this guidance is material and positive as it signals a transition from a pure-play explorer to a near-term developer. - Operational De-risking: The shift toward bulk sampling and a pilot plant indicates management's confidence in the metallurgical and economic viability of the Plomosas Project. - Financial Solvency: Closing a $20-million bought deal in December 2025 at $0.30 per unit, coupled with a $13.8-million raise in August 2025, has drastically improved the balance sheet compared to the working capital deficit faced in early 2024. The company reports a treasury of approximately $28.5 million. - Resource Growth Potential: The 20,000-metre program is aggressive. Previous step-out drilling (SMS25-09 and SMS25-10A) confirmed that the San Marcial system remains open down-dip and down-plunge, with intercepts like 75m at 293 g/t AgEq. - Macro Tailwinds: Management explicitly cites an environment where the silver price exceeds $60 USD per ounce, which significantly lowers the threshold for economic viability of their high-grade targets.

Company Overview

GR Silver Mining is a Mexico-focused junior explorer and developer. Its flagship Plomosas Project (7,823 hectares) in Sinaloa, Mexico, includes the past-producing Plomosas underground mine and the San Marcial resource area. The project is characterized by intermediate to low-sulphidation epithermal silver and gold mineralization. The company owns 100% of these assets and benefits from significant existing infrastructure, including 7.4 km of underground development and existing mining permits.
